Abstract

The application discloses a body position change nursing support, which comprises a support system, a roller blind system, a power system and a control system; the support system comprises a swing support and a support providing a fulcrum for the swing support, the swing support comprises a swing arm and a swing rod, the roller blind system comprises a roller shaft and a curtain cloth, the roller shaft is in transmission connection with the power system and is arranged on the upper portion of the support system, and the swing rod is driven to make lifting movement by the power system; the curtain cloth is a belt-shaped object with strong flexibility and can be rolled up, two ends of the curtain cloth are fixed on the roller shaft and the swing rod respectively, under the driving of the power system, the roller shaft can be rotated to complete the winding and unwinding of the curtain cloth alone or in coordination with the lifting of the swing rod, and the curtain cloth synchronously presents states including a sitting preparation state, a sitting state and a squatting state and transitions between the states, so that a user can realize body position changes including standing and sitting, sitting and squatting and the like.

TECHNICAL FIELD

[0001] The present application relates to the technical field of assisted nursing support, in particular to a nursing support for changing body position. BACKGROUND

[0002] People have different body positions such as sitting, squatting and standing, and normal body position change can facilitate people's normal life, but a group of people such as weak old people, pregnant women, disabled people, special patients, and people who rely on squatting for defecation will encounter different degrees of difficulty when they need to change their body positions such as standing, sitting and squatting for activities such as toilet, personal hygiene care, bathing, work, study and rehabilitation exercise, and so on. If assisted by nursing staff, it not only increases labor costs, but also is inconvenient for nursing staff to assist or even nursing staff cannot provide appropriate assistance; therefore, a safe and effective assisted nursing support for changing body position is needed to provide for this group of people.

[0003] In the prior art, one type is a non-powered support installed on the wall or the ground, which is not used as a comparative technology of the present application because it is different from the use experience of the present application. Another type is a more modern and mainstream device, which is collectively referred to as a "toilet aid chair", and its main structure is a frame of a floor-mounted enclosed toilet, two electric push rods and a seat, and the working principle is that the seat is pushed up and down by the two electric push rods, solving the toilet needs of people who have difficulty changing their sitting and standing positions.

[0004] In the process of implementing the present application, the inventors found that the prior art at least has the following problems:

[0005] ① Poor foldability, large space occupation;

[0006] ② Affecting the normal use of the toilet by others: when using the toilet, the seat and cover plate of the original toilet need to be removed, or the original toilet cover plate cannot be used, and the seat or seat of the aid chair cannot be lifted like the ordinary toilet cover, which brings inconvenience to men standing to urinate and cleaning the device.

[0007] ③ Lack of squatting simulation function; weak old people, pregnant women, disabled people and special patients are often a group of people prone to constipation, and the squatting simulation function can help this group of people.

[0038] The nursing support disclosed in the present application can be divided into a fixed version and a mobile version. The fixed version refers to a version in which the rack of the nursing support needs to be fixedly installed on a wall or the ground or other reliable objects during use. The mobile version refers to a version in which the rack of the nursing support is installed with supporting legs 108, so that the nursing support can be self-balanced and mobile during normal use without relying on other objects.

[0039] For ease of understanding and description, the directional relationship of this invention is set as follows: when the user sits on this nursing support, the direction the user faces is the front of the nursing support, and the direction above the user's head is the top of the nursing support. The usage environment is set as a bathroom combined with a toilet, which has relatively strict requirements for the nursing support. Of course, a nursing support that can be used with a toilet is also suitable for use in environments without a toilet.

[0040] like Figure 1 , Figure 8 , Figure 9 As shown in the illustration, this embodiment exemplifies a postural repositioning nursing support. The nursing support is a spatial linkage mechanism, including a support system 1, a roller blind system 2, a power system 3, and a control system. The support system 1 includes a swing frame 103 and a first support 101 providing a fulcrum for the swing of the swing frame 103. The swing frame 103 includes a swing arm and a swing rod 1033. The roller blind system 2 includes a roller 201 and a curtain 202. Both ends of the curtain 202 are fixed to the roller 201 and the swing rod 1033, respectively. The roller 201 is connected to the power system 3 and is mounted on the upper part of the support system 1. Figure 1 , Figure 9 The second U-shaped bracket 102 is used as the frame. Figure 8 Using the first support 101 as the frame, driven by the power system 3, the swing arm 1033 swings up and down with the swing frame 103. Driven by the power system 3, the roller 201 rotates, either independently or in coordination with the swing arm 1033, to complete the raising and lowering of the curtain 202. The curtain 202 simultaneously presents a suitable posture, including sitting, sitting, and squatting positions, as well as transitions between these positions, thereby assisting the user in changing postures, including standing and sitting, and sitting and squatting. Specifically, the power system 3 is controlled by the control system. Driven by the power system 3, the "soft" raising and lowering (rolling up and releasing) of the curtain 202 and the "hard" raising and lowering of the swing arm 1033 work together to present the curtain 202 in the following manner: Figure 4 , Figure 5 , Figure 6 , Figure 7 The states shown and the transitions between states ( Figure 4 , Figure 5 , Figure 6 , Figure 7 This is the present invention. Figure 1 The working state of the illustrated embodiment differs structurally from other nursing supports covered by this disclosure, including other embodiments of this disclosure, but they all possess the same essential technical features (hence the description is used here). The transitions between corresponding states can achieve corresponding changes in body position, specifically including:

[0041] like Figure 4 The curtain 202 shown is now rolled up, and the nursing support is folded up.

[0042] like Figure 4Turn to Figure 5 The curtain 202 shown is rolled up to form a slanted support surface, suitable for "sitting in preparation";

[0043] like Figure 5 Turn to Figure 6 The slanted support surface of the curtain 202 shown is transformed into an "L" shape, which is suitable for "turning from standing to sitting";

[0044] on the contrary, Figure 6 change Figure 5 The "L" shaped surface is transformed into a sloping support surface, which is suitable for "turning from sitting to standing";

[0045] like Figure 6 The "L"-shaped surface shown is suitable for sitting.

[0046] like Figure 6 Turn to Figure 7 The curtain 202 shown has its "L" shaped surface transformed into a "V" shaped surface, making it suitable for "changing from a sitting to a squatting posture";

[0047] on the contrary, Figure 7 change Figure 6 The "V" shaped surface is transformed into an "L" shaped surface, which is suitable for "changing from a squatting posture to a sitting posture";

[0048] like Figure 5 Turn to Figure 4 The curtain 202 shown here changes from a slanted support surface to a roll-up surface, and the nursing support is folded up;

[0049] Since "reliance" refers to the user's body relying on the curtain 202 when using this nursing support in standing, sitting, or squatting positions, or during the process of changing between standing, sitting, or squatting positions, "reliance" can increase the user's safety and comfort experience when using the nursing support, and usually accompanies the entire process of use, it will not be elaborated on further below.

[0050] It is precisely this linkage structure and the combination of "soft" and "hard" that enables this nursing support to achieve superior folding and unfolding (folding and unfolding) and operational effects. Of course, this also requires consideration of the setup of the various components or parts of the nursing support, the operation of the mechanism, and the avoidance of conflicts between the nursing support and the usage environment, based on the usage needs. The setup includes the number, shape, size, and interconnection of the components or parts (including connection methods and connection positions). On this basis, the nursing support can be optimized or modified; specific embodiments are further explained below.

[0051] Based on the above description of the states exhibited during the operation of the nursing support and the transitions between these states, it can be seen that the reel 201 is installed on the upper part of the support system 1, specifically installed as follows: Figure 1The top of the first support 101 is shown, so that, on the one hand, when the support system 1 is unfolded, the reel 201 is located obliquely above the swing lever 1033, and the high-low staggered unfolding of the curtain fabric 202 is like an angle-adjustable recliner, which is conducive to the load bearing of the curtain fabric 202 on the user's body when the nursing support is in use, and on the other hand, the first support 101 is hinged to the swing support 103, and the hinge rotation is controlled by the power system 3, and in addition, the rotation of the reel 201 is also controlled by the power system 3, so that the state of the curtain fabric 202 is controllable, such as installing the reel 201 on the swing lever 1033, and the other end of the curtain fabric 202 is fixed by a pull rod arranged at the position of the original reel 201. Figure 1 The top of the second U-shaped support 102 is shown, and due to the positional relationship between the second U-shaped support 102 and the swing support 103, which is not completely controlled by the power system 3 (see the "nursing support two" section below), the state of the curtain fabric 202 will be out of control, thereby interfering with the smooth operation of the nursing support;

[0052] On the contrary, if the positions of the reel 201 and the swing lever 1033 are interchanged, i.e. the reel 201 is installed on the swing lever 1033, and a pull rod is additionally arranged at the position of the original reel 201 to fix the other end of the curtain fabric 202, although the above two advantages still exist, the user's experience is obviously different, because: when "sitting to standing", the reel 201 winds the curtain fabric 202, and the user sitting on the curtain fabric 202 will move the hips forward with the curtain fabric 202 due to the existence of friction, and the phenomenon that the user's hips move out of the load bearing surface of the curtain fabric 202 before standing up may occur, so there is a risk of the user falling; at the same time, when "standing to sitting", the user's body will also move too far backward with the curtain fabric 202 due to the existence of friction, which is embarrassing; moreover, there is a safety hazard that the skin and clothes are wound into the reel 201, of course, in order to eliminate the hazard, the problem can be solved by moving the reel 201 backward and making the curtain fabric 202 pass through the swing lever 1033 (a roller is additionally arranged on the swing lever 1033), but in this way, on the one hand, the structure becomes complex, and on the other hand, the space occupied by the reel 201 and the driving device of the reel will be significantly increased, and conflicts with adjacent components or the surrounding environment are easy to occur during use; therefore, this scheme should be used with caution unless there is a special need;

[0106] In order to disclose the present application more fully, the working principle and beneficial effects of the present application are exemplarily disclosed from the perspective of use below by taking the second nursing support as an example, the use environment is set as a bathroom combined with a toilet, the execution actions are set as sitting preparation, sitting, squatting, personal cleaning and nursing, standing up, support folding, curtain cloth replacement, etc., and it should be understood that the execution actions, execution procedures and names can be changed as needed, and the present embodiment is not a limitation on the present disclosure.

[0107] In order to cooperate with the installation of the fixed nursing support, a lock type hook 4 that can cooperate with the body position changing nursing support for installation and use is disclosed herein. Figure 3 As shown in the figure, the lock type hook 4 comprises a bottom plate 401, a hook body 402, a hook cover 403 and a buckle 404.

[0108] Select a suitable position to fix and install the lock type hook 4 on the wall behind the toilet bowl, lock the sixth supporting arm 1023 of the second U-shaped support 102 in the lock type hook 4, and fix the fourth supporting arm 1021 and the fifth supporting arm 1022 on the wall or tightly against the ground, so as to complete the installation, as shown in the figure. Figure 4 Of course, the sixth supporting arm 1023 of the second U-shaped support 102 can also be directly fixed and installed on the wall.

[0109] "Sitting preparation": select the "sitting preparation" command, controlled by the control system, the motor 302 drives the reel 201 to rotate to release the curtain cloth 202, and the electric push rod 301 synchronously drives the swing lever 1033 to descend, and the whole support is expanded synchronously according to the multi-linkage principle, and when the procedure reaches the pre-set position or the user chooses to stop, the power system 3 stops moving. Figure 4 The body position changing nursing support changes from the Figure 5 state to the Figure 5 state, i.e. the "sitting preparation" state, as shown in the figure.

[0110] "Sitting down": the user sits obliquely on the curtain cloth 202 with his hips, holds the handrail 106, selects the "sitting down" command, and the motor 302 and the electric push rod 301 act in coordination, the reel 201 releases the curtain cloth 202, and the swing lever 1033 descends in coordination until the user sits on the toilet seat, and the body position changing nursing support changes from theFigure 5 State transition Figure 6 State, that is, the "sitting" state, such as Figure 6 As shown; at the same time, the entire support expands and contracts synchronously based on the principle of multi-bar linkage. This expansion and contraction conforms to the movement curve of the buttocks when the human body moves from "standing" to "sitting" (the buttocks move backward while moving downward, and the opposite is true when turning from sitting to standing), which increases the safety and stability of use.

[0111] "Squatting posture": Modern medicine has confirmed that the anorectal angle is larger in a squatting position compared to a sitting position, which is beneficial for the elimination of excrement through the anorectal angle. Constipated individuals who wish to increase the anorectal angle for smoother bowel movements can select the "squatting posture" command. Controlled by the control system, the electric actuator 301 drives the swing arm 1033 to rise until the program reaches the preset position or the user selects to stop. The position change nursing support then... Figure 6 State transition Figure 7 The state, namely the "squatting posture", such as Figure 7 As shown; at the same time, the entire support expands and contracts synchronously based on the multi-bar linkage principle. After use, select the "sit down" command to return to the "sit down" position.

[0112] "Personal Cleaning and Care": Suitable for genital cleaning and care when in the "squatting" position, especially suitable for self-care. That is, select the "squatting" or "personal cleaning and care" command, and the result of this care bracket executing the command is the same.

[0113] "Stand Up": When in the "Sit Down" position, selecting the "Stand Up" command triggers the control system. Motor 302 drives the roller 201 to rotate and retract the curtain 202. Simultaneously, electric actuator 301 drives the swing arm 1033 to lift, changing the patient's position. The nursing support then... Figure 6 The state transitions to state shown in Figure 5, namely the "sitting ready" state, as follows. Figure 5 As shown, the user stands up smoothly with the push of the curtain 202, and at the same time, the entire support expands and contracts synchronously according to the multi-bar linkage principle.

[0114] "Staff Retraction": After the user stands up, the repositioning care stent is in the "sitting ready" state. Selecting the "Staff Retraction" command triggers the control system. Motor 302 continues to drive the roller 201 to rotate and retract the curtain 202. Simultaneously, electric actuator 301 drives the swing arm 1033 upwards. At the same time, the entire stent folds and retracts synchronously based on the multi-bar linkage principle until this step reaches the preset position. The power system 3 then stops moving, and the overall state of the repositioning care stent changes from [previous state]. Figure 5 State transition Figure 4 The status is "support retracted".

[0115] "Curtain Replacement": Selecting the "Curtain Replacement" command, controlled by the control system, will change the position of the nursing support. Figure 4State transition is Figure 5 In the state, i.e. the "sitting preparation" state, the motor 302 continues to drive the reel 201 to release all the curtain cloth 202 wound on the reel 201, dismount the curtain cloth 202 fixed on the reel 201 and the swing lever 1033, and then fix and install new curtain cloth 202 on the reel 201 and the swing lever 1033, and then select "curtain cloth replacement complete", and the nursing support reversely executes the "curtain cloth replacement" command program, and at the same time, the whole support is synchronously folded and unfolded according to the multi-link mechanism principle, i.e. the "curtain cloth replacement" is completed.

[0116] In the above embodiment, the solution 2 of the "reel 201 and swing lever 1033 cooperation method" for the additional function module not suitable for being wound on the reel 201 is as follows: when the nursing support is in the Figure 5 "preparation" state, the reel 201 releases the curtain cloth 202, and the swing lever 1033 swings upward until the function module is "lifted" by the swing lever 1033 (like a lifted toilet seat and cover), so that the nursing support is folded, and conversely, the nursing support can return to the "sitting preparation" state; in the "sitting preparation" state or after the function module is folded in the "lifted" mode, the "lifting" and "falling or covering" operations of the toilet seat and cover can also be realized, and the realization of the curtain cloth 202 in other states and the state transition between states remain unchanged.
